Hi all,
In commit
0cc323d985f9 ("Bluetooth: hci_sync: Fix resuming scan after suspend resume")
Fixes tag
Fixes: 3b42055388c30 (Bluetooth: hci_sync: Fix attempting to suspend with
has these problem(s):
- Subject has leading but no trailing parentheses
Please do not break Fixes: tags over more than one line and also keep
all the commit message tas together at the end of the commit message.
Just use
git log -1 --format='Fixes: %h ("%s")' <commit>
